This study is for patients with Glaucoma. The purpose of this study is to investigate the safety and effectiveness of a study drug called Bimatoprost Sustained Release (SR) compared to treatment with eye drug Timolol. The Bimatoprost SR is an implant that is very small, is biodegradable (dissolves naturally in the body), and contains the bimatoprost drug.

Glaucoma is the leading cause of irreversible blindness worldwide. The most important test to detect progression is visual field testing. However, this test is very subjective, often unreliable, and variable. One of the main causes of unreliable tests is the lack of attentiveness or concentration during the test. Glaucoma is a given name of a group of diseases that affect the retinal ganglion cells in the eye and the optic nerve. Glaucoma cause degeneration of the retinal ganglion cells in the retina and their projections (axons) that form the optic nerve.
